Recognizing the Signs: Does Your Window Need Repair?
Not every window problem requires a complete, expensive replacement. In https://hackmd.okfn.de/s/H16L3AuUzg , many concerns can be resolved quickly and affordably through targeted expert repairs. Nevertheless, homeowners should initially acknowledge the indication.
Here are the most common indications that a window needs professional attention:
Drafts and Air Leaks: If a space feels significantly colder near the window, or if curtains sway when the window is totally closed, the weatherstripping or seals have most likely stopped working.
Condensation Between Panes: For double or triple-pane windows, fogging or wetness caught inside the glass unit shows a broken seal.
Trouble Opening or Closing: Windows that stick, jam, or refuse to stay open usually suffer from distorted frames, damaged tracks, or damaged balances.
Noticeable Damage: Cracks, chips, or shattered glass panes are obvious security risks that need immediate repair work.
Decomposing or Decaying Frames: Wooden frames exposed to moisture over long durations can rot, jeopardizing both security and structural integrity.
Unusual Outdoor Noise: An unexpected increase in street sound filtering through closed windows suggests failing seals or compromised glass density.
Fix vs. Replacement: Making the Right Call
Among the most typical questions homeowners ask is whether they must repair a damaged window or purchase a brand-new setup. While replacement uses a clean slate, it is often unneeded and significantly more pricey than repair.
Issue Suggested Action Why?
Cracked single glass pane Repair Work (Glass Replacement) Replacing just the glass is fast and a fraction of the cost of a brand-new window.
Broken window seal (foggy glass) Repair (IGU Replacement) The insulated glass system (IGU) can be swapped out without replacing the surrounding frame.
Worn weatherstripping Repair work Cheap and easy fix to quickly remove drafts and lower energy costs.
Damaged sash cables or balances Repair Hardware can be quickly sourced and changed by a specialist.
Severe wood rot throughout the whole frame Replacement Once rot jeopardizes the structural stability of the whole frame, repair is no longer viable.
Extremely old, single-pane aluminum frames Replacement Upgrading to modern double or triple-pane vinyl or wood windows yields enormous energy savings.

What to Expect During a Professional Window Repair Visit
For property owners who have actually never hired a window expert, understanding what the process entails can assist reduce any uncertainties. A basic professional repair treatment usually follows these actions:
Initial Assessment and Quote: The professional inspects the damaged window, identifies the origin of the problem, and provides a price quote detailing the cost of labor and products.
Preparation of the Work Area: Drop cloths are put down inside the home to catch debris, dust, and old caulking.
Elimination of Damaged Components: Depending on the repair, the specialist thoroughly eliminates the damaged glass pane, old glazing putty, harmed hardware, or failing weatherstripping.
Surface Area Cleaning and Prep: The frame rabbet (the recess where the glass sits) is cleaned up, scraped, and primed to make sure the brand-new sealant or putty adheres properly.
Installation of New Parts: The new glass system, sash, or hardware is fitted securely into location. For glass repair work, fresh glazing points and weather-resistant sealants are applied.
Clean-up and Inspection: The technician cleans up the newly repaired window, gets rid of all debris from the residential or commercial property, and tests the window to ensure smooth operation and an appropriate seal.
Tips for Maintaining Your Windows After Repair
As soon as an expert has actually restored your windows to peak condition, correct maintenance will extend their life-span and avoid future concerns. Property owners need to integrate the following enter their seasonal home care routine:
Clean Tracks Regularly: Vacuum dirt, leaves, and particles from window tracks two times a year to avoid jamming and make sure smooth operation.
Check Caulking and Weatherstripping: Check the seals each year. If you observe splitting or diminishing in the caulking, re-apply it promptly to keep moisture out.
Lube Moving Parts: Apply a silicone-based spray lube to hinges, tracks, and locks yearly to keep them moving effortlessly. Avoid heavy grease, which draws in dirt and dust.
Wash Glass and Frames Gently: Use moderate soap and water to clean glass and vinyl or aluminum frames. Avoid extreme chemical solvents that can deteriorate seals and surfaces.
